Maurits “Chronicler” Jan Meeusen, caster for the LCK English Broadcast, has announced he will be leaving the league at the end of the year.

The announcement came directly from Chronicler himself, who posted through his X account. In the post, the Chronicler stated that the need to be closer to his friends and family was the main reason behind his departure.

“During these last five wonderful years, I’ve had the incredible honour of being a small part of the best esport in the World. I have, however, also missed funerals, weddings, and other big events of close friends and family, and it’s something I really want to change. My wife currently also lives and works in the Netherlands, which obviously doesn’t help (as all edaters know, long distance is the worst),” he explained.

While he didn’t state what his future plans will be, Chronicler mentioned he will be releasing a video or interview to explain his thoughts in more detail as his season comes to an end.

Chronicler’s career as a caster

Chronicler started his casting career back in 2019 and has since been regularly commentating LCK games since he joined the English broadcast. He has been a regular presence at international events, having cast big finals matches, including Worlds 2023 and the latest First Stand 2025 Grand Final.

On top of the LCK, Chronicler has shown his love for the Korean ecosystem by frequently casting LCK Challengers games, which he often does on his streams. When casting LCK games, Chronicler is usually joined by fellow Max “Atlus” Anderson, Brendan “Valdes” Valdes, and Wolf “Wolf” Schröder, as well as analyst Dan “Aux” Harrison and host Daniel “dGon” Gonzales.

LCK is looking for new talent on the Broadcast team

With Chronicler leaving, the LCK Global team has officially started the recruiting process for a new caster. Aside from the caster position, the Korean League is also looking for other production-side figures, including broadcast writers, translators, and production assistants.
